Definitions
-
A cyclical crop-growing system used throughout Mesoamerica. uncountable
-
A small field, especially in Mexico or Central America, that is cleared from the jungle, cropped for a few seasons, and then abandoned for a fresh clearing. countable
Examples
“Milpa is based on seed crops, particularly the uniquely productive combination of maize, beans and squash, and in the past its techniques were normally those of swidden cultivation.”
“These three plants are often grown together in a single field called a milpa, the beans creeping up the corn stalks while the squash plants catch along the lower leaves of the corn plants.”
“That means that no one can get rich or make someone else rich by farming a milpa. Since it works against capital accumulation, it is antithetical to entrepreneurship. In short, planting a milpa optimizes resources in a very particular way.”
